pub struct VisualizationConfig {
pub output_dir: String,
pub max_points: usize,
pub update_frequency: usize,
pub interactive_html: bool,
pub svg_output: bool,
pub color_scheme: ColorScheme,
pub figure_size: (u32, u32),
pub dpi: u32,
pub show_grid: bool,
pub show_legend: bool,
}Expand description
Configuration for visualization output
Fields§
§output_dir: StringOutput directory for saved plots
max_points: usizeMaximum number of data points to display
update_frequency: usizeUpdate frequency for real-time plots (in steps)
interactive_html: boolEnable interactive HTML output
svg_output: boolEnable SVG output for publication
color_scheme: ColorSchemeColor scheme for plots
figure_size: (u32, u32)Default figure size (width, height)
dpi: u32DPI for raster outputs
show_grid: boolEnable grid lines
show_legend: boolEnable legends
